Whenever I bring up PrintIQ's Izenda Reporting Module in a conversation, the chorus of groans is almost immediate.
"Oh, that thing?" some say, rolling their eyes.
"Impossible to figure out!" others complain.
But hear me out: while Izenda may have a steep learning curve, its sheer power and customization capabilities are unparalleled. If you've ever thought, "I wish I could report on this specific aspect of PrintIQ," chances are, with Izenda, you can. It’s like the Swiss Army knife of reporting for PrintIQ – versatile, reliable, and perfect for those willing to master its functions. In this blog, I'll address some of the common questions and challenges associated with using Izenda, aiming to shed light on why, perhaps, I'm its biggest fan.
"Why can't I just go into reporting and look up (insert analytic here)?"
Imagine being handed the keys to a manual car when you've only ever driven automatics. The ease of just pressing the pedal and going is replaced by the need to coordinate gears, manage a clutch, and understand the engine's rhythm. That’s Izenda for you compared to other “easier” reporting tools. Sure, automatic reporting tools might get you from A to B quickly, but with Izenda’s manual-like control, you're not just getting to your destination - you're dictating the exact route, speed, and even the scenic stops along the way.
The initial setup and creation of a report in Izenda may feel complex, but it’s a one-time investment. Once your report is established, filtering, using, and gleaning insights from it become as straightforward as driving on an open highway. Whereas many other reporting systems often provide you with an overwhelming abundance of details – many of which might be irrelevant – Izenda gives you the precision to focus on the specifics, excluding the fluff.
Never forget that the true prowess of Izenda lies in its deep-seated connection to your entire PrintIQ database. You have the power to delve into intricate details: whether it's analyzing invoice lines, revisiting operations from a job half a year ago, or even deciphering the average time your production team spends printing on different substrates – breaking it down per print process and even per square foot/meter. It’s comprehensive, exact, and tailored just for your needs.
Why don't the standard reports always hit the mark?
At the heart of this question lies the individuality of each company. Each business sets up its operations and reporting parameters uniquely, catering to its specific needs and business model. Let's dive into a tangible example to illustrate this point:
Take invoicing, for instance. Some companies prefer a straightforward approach, billing clients for the total cost of a job under a single line item that summarizes their services. On the other hand, there are businesses that adopt a detailed itemization approach, breaking down every process, stock type, ink unit, and operation, providing a comprehensive list for their clients to peruse. And then, to add another layer of complexity, imagine invoice lines being segmented by Zip/Postal Codes to factor in varied tax rates when dealing with multiple dispatch locations. When you take such a scenario into account, the simple request of "just show me the price" suddenly becomes a herculean task.
So, how can a standard report account for such variation, not to mention the myriad other unique setups businesses employ? The short answer: it can't. While attempts can be made to produce generic reports that might fit a broad spectrum of setups, the reality is that true accuracy and precision often require customization tailored to the unique blueprint of each company.
"I've tried crafting reports, but they often show duplicate lines or miss out on information. Isn’t Izenda supposed to handle this?"
To unspool this conundrum, we need to step back and view the broader landscape of database management—a field with challenges predating even modern reporting tools like Izenda. The core of this issue revolves around the database relationships, especially the "one-to-many" or "many-to-one" associations.
Imagine a scenario where a job is dispatched to two different locations. If your report aims to capture both the job's cost and the respective dispatch addresses, you'll inadvertently double up on the cost items. Why? Because both dispatch actions link back to the singular job, effectively creating duplicate lines in the report. This particular complication is a frequent culprit behind discrepancies in financial reporting.
Let's further delve into the intricate ecosystem of Outsource Purchase Orders (OPOs). When compiling a monthly report on OPOs, considering all costs, revenues, and profits, the intricacies become evident. The potential overlap of one job or operation having multiple OPOs, and the varying organizational policies—like linking each OPO to its originating operation, a specific section, or the entire job—can be a quagmire.
Adding to the complexity is the unique manner in which PrintIQ (PiQ) archives data. With Outsource Purchase Requests (OPRs) as an example, every amendment to an OPR spawns a new record. Similarly, any alteration to an OPO derived from an OPR triggers the creation of yet another OPR. Thus, what seems like a straightforward task—to discern if all OPRs were converted into OPOs—morphs into a daunting quest, wading through a sea of duplicate entries, aborted OPRs, canceled jobs with associated OPOs, fluctuating amounts, and so on. The data landscape becomes a vast haystack with the sought-after information—the proverbial needle—remaining elusive.
The essence of the matter? While Izenda offers powerful tools for reporting, understanding the intricate relationships and idiosyncrasies of the underlying database is pivotal to generating accurate and meaningful reports.
"Any golden nuggets of wisdom for mastering Izenda reporting within PrintIQ?"
Ah, the crux of many a PrintIQ user's quest for streamlined reporting! Here are some time-tested tips and tricks to ensure you harness the full potential of Izenda when working with PrintIQ:
1. Seek Expertise from the Origin: PrintIQ has a talented team adept at crafting custom reports. Depending on your service package, you might be able to tap into this expertise as part of your ongoing support. Otherwise, you may need to file a Request For Change (RFC) to get their assistance.
2. Precision is Key: Before embarking on report creation, have a clear vision of what the report needs to depict. Refrain from including extraneous information or unnecessary datasources, which often lead to a confusing maze of duplicated entries.
3. Adopt a Macro to Micro Approach: Instead of basing a report on broader entities (like Invoices) and trying to pull detailed information (InvoiceLines), flip the process. Initiate with the detailed aspect (InvoiceLines) and fine-tune using broader categories, employing filters and other datasources to refine the information.
4. Initiate with Prefilters: Once your primary datasource is chosen, immediately switch to filters. Select specific job entries or quotes to run a test report on. A mix of typical and unique entries can provide a good benchmark on how your report performs across various scenarios. Building reports on extensive datasets, even if narrowed to a short timeframe, could elongate the process considerably.
5. Maximize Datasource Reusability with Exact References: In scenarios where you need insights into both suppliers and customers, don't hold back from reusing the "VW_Reporting_Customer" datasource. Here's a pro tip: Izenda treats reused datasources as individual entities. So, if you add the "VW_Reporting_Customer" datasource twice, Izenda differentiates them by appending numbers (like "2" for the second instance). This allows for a myriad of linking opportunities. For example, you can link Customer ID from one instance to the Customer ID. Then, link Supplier ID to Customer ID in the other. Now, extracting the names from both datasources becomes a breeze with fields like [VW_Reporting_Customer].[Name] and [VW_Reporting_Customer2].[Name]. The key is to track which is which and leverage this functionality to its fullest.
6. Craft Your Own Datasources for Enhanced Precision: Sometimes, the default datasources might not cater to the unique intricacies of your reporting needs. Don't shy away from crafting your own. Although it might slightly increase load times, this approach can navigate around common bottlenecks. Take, for instance, the challenge of inconsistent links between OPOs and operations/sections/jobs. A potential solution? Design a datasource that identifies all OPOs within a job and associates them with the initial operation present in that job. So, whenever that particular operation appears in your report, all its linked OPOs will be displayed, regardless of their direct associations or lack thereof. This not only ensures a comprehensive view but also fosters accuracy in your reports.
7. Deep Dive into Joins and Distinct Feature: Familiarize yourself intensively with the different types of Data Source (DS) joins available - Inner (Direct), Cross, Left (First Exists), Right, and Full. Understand the implications of the "Distinct" checkbox. An incorrect join or an unwarranted application of "Distinct" can exponentially increase load times. For instance, an ill-advised "Left (First Exists)" join can elongate a report's loading time substantially, whereas switching to an "Inner" join might expedite the process.
8. Engage a Specialist: And, as a final piece of advice, if you're looking for optimal results without the steep learning curve, consider hiring an expert proficient in Izenda Reporting and PrintIQ. This tip is my top pick for a stress-free reporting experience.
Navigating Izenda within PrintIQ might initially seem like traversing a labyrinth, but once its nuances are understood, its potential is unparalleled. It offers an expansive canvas, allowing businesses to paint their operational narratives with precision and depth. Yes, there are challenges, but with a blend of patience, understanding, and the right strategies, they are surmountable.
The questions and concerns highlighted in this blog are shared by many, but with the insights provided, the hope is that they'll be viewed not as stumbling blocks, but as opportunities for deeper exploration and learning. Remember, the power of data lies not just in its collection, but in its analysis and interpretation. When harnessed correctly, Izenda can illuminate facets of your business operations that you might never have seen otherwise. So, dive deep, explore its vast capabilities, and let Izenda in PrintIQ unlock the next chapter of your business story.
No comments:
Post a Comment